Exploring the Future: EV vs. Hybrid Technology
As advancements rapidly evolve, the automotive industry is on the cusp of a significant shift. Two major contenders are vying for dominance in this new era: fully electric vehicles (EVs) and hybrid vehicles. While both offer a alternative to traditional gasoline-powered cars, they diverge in key aspects. EVs run solely on electricity, eliminating tailpipe emissions entirely. In contrast, hybrids integrate both an electric motor and a gasoline engine, offering improved fuel efficiency but not achieving zero emissions. The choice between EV and hybrid technology ultimately depends on individual needs and priorities.
- EVs offer the ultimate in environmental friendliness, making them a popular choice for eco-conscious drivers.
- Hybrid vehicles, with their fuel efficiency, may appeal to those seeking to reduce spending at the pump.
The future of transportation is undoubtedly electric, but the path to get there persists multifaceted. Both EVs and hybrids have a role to play in shaping a more sustainable automotive landscape.

Navigating Auto Insurance in the Digital Era: Tailoring Coverage to Your Needs
In today's dynamic automotive landscape, finding the right auto insurance website coverage can feel overwhelming. Thankfully, there are a myriad of options available to suit every driver's unique needs and budgets. From traditional coverage policies to extended plans, insurers now offer a extensive range of choices. Drivers can choose coverage that satisfies their specific requirements, whether it's protecting against collisions, covering repairs, or providing legal security in unforeseen situations.
With the rise of technology, securing auto insurance has become more convenient than ever before. Online platforms allow drivers to compare quotes from multiple insurers rapidly, facilitating the process transparent and intuitive. This digital revolution has also led to innovative coverage options, such as telematics insurance that adjusts premiums based on individual driving habits.
Ultimately, finding the perfect auto insurance policy is about identifying your own needs and investigating the diverse range of options available. By taking the time to compare coverage, drivers can ensure they have the assurance they need on the road today and in the future.
Boosting Fuel Efficiency: Fuel Efficiency Strategies for Your Vehicle
Driving eco-consciously isn't just about conserving money at the pump; it also reduces your environmental impact. By implementing a few simple strategies, you can dramatically improve your vehicle's gas mileage. Firstly, maintain your vehicle according to the manufacturer's recommendations. This encompasses tasks like monitoring tire pressure, replacing oil and air filters, and confirming proper alignment.
Beyond this, adopt some mindful driving habits. Speed up gradually and look ahead traffic flow to avoid unnecessary braking and acceleration. Drive at a speed uniformly whenever feasible, and turn off the engine when idling for extended periods.
- Lastly, consider reducing the load in your vehicle to boost fuel efficiency.
